Output 40edca73fd4cf364b3fc439e94e20606d5a358754e4c006906f81eb590341793:0

value
63039069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 785b163b543eab75a5092f8256489b4426e85a61 OP_EQUAL
address
MJsYSGt6iKBfUwRiVuwZ7ZhwRUWWsop5bD
transaction
40edca73fd4cf364b3fc439e94e20606d5a358754e4c006906f81eb590341793
spent
true